This role will support the agile and high performance transformation efforts for the Motion Control organization. In this role, the Agile Transformation Manager will develop, maintain, and deploy the Rockwell Automation Agile delivery model along with improving throughput, development quality, and predictability. This position will report directly to the Director, High Performance Organization & Project Management.
Responsibilities
- Promote the success of Agile in the Motion Control organization by engaging leaders and stakeholders and providing progress reports to leaders on Agile adoption, blockers, and successes
- Support Agile Transformation roles: onboarding and training including ownership of guidelines for transitioning Agile delivery teams
- Support Agile Transformation teams by providing coaching, strategic guidance, issue resolution, and thought leadership
- Provide support to the Agile teams, ensuring that initiatives are on track, are appropriately resourced, and risks and issues are appropriately managed
- Establish and monitor key metrics that support deployment of Agile methodology, throughput, and enablement.
- Develop and implement mitigations for any underperforming metrics.
- Develop and implement policies and programs as necessary to support Agile expansion and a high performance organization
